Mary Bromiley's book remains essential reading for both
professionals and the general riding community. This new edition
builds on the huge success of the previous editions, first
published in 1987. Fully updated to reflect recent technological
advances in diagnostic ability, as well as the proven physiological
effects of light, magnetic fields and electrical currents on body
tissues. This information allows readers to both understand and
make an informed choice of appropriate therapy following a
diagnosed injury.
Natural Methods for Equine Health and Performance, Second Edition , presents an overview of a natural approach to horse care and management for the 21st century. It provides sensible and readable advice on natural horsemanship, contrasting natural and domestic habitats. A range of holistic methods of treatment are covered, including acupuncture, massage, herbalism, homeopathy, and schooling exercises used by the Classical School. Mary Bromiley has an excellent reputation for achieving results using natural methods for muscle re-education. This book will be useful to anyone who owns or routinely works with horses.
